The Ministry of Defence is headquartered within Bolkiah Garrison in Bandar Seri Begawan, the capital of Brunei Darussalam, in the Brunei-Muara District, with the postcode BB3510.
In late 1986, the Ministry of Defence was restructured and reorganised; it currently manages the Royal Brunei Armed Forces, the Royal Brunei Malay Reserve Unit, and also the Gurkha Reserve Unit.
The ministry is sub-divided into two divisions; Civilian Staff (headed by a Permanent Secretary), and Military Staff (headed by Commander of Royal Brunei Armed Forces).
